Why You Should Use a Locksmith for Auto Repairs

Many people are attracted to do locksmith work by themselves, however this job requires special training and tools. Auto locksmiths are able to unlock vehicles however, they are also able to replace keys that are locked inside the lock.

They can use key extraction tools to free stuck keys without damaging locks or the window or door. They can also program electronic car keys and communicate with internal computer systems in the vehicle.

How to get a new key

If you've lost the keys to your car, you should immediately call a locksmith. They can either rekey the lock or replace it, depending on the situation. They will also be able to program the replacement key fob. Discounts online can help you save money on the purchase of a new key. However, be certain to contact locksmiths that specialize in automotive services and has the appropriate equipment to handle your particular model and make.

Typically, a professional locksmith will charge between PS50 and PS200 to create the replacement key for your vehicle. This price covers both labor and the materials needed to make an identical key. The cost may vary depending on the type of vehicle you own and year of the production. It is also possible to pay additional charges to program the key fob. Some insurance companies offer key coverage as an add-on to their policies, however it is usually more expensive than hiring an locksmith.

Unlocking your car

Contact a locksmith if are stuck and locked your keys in your vehicle. A professional will use a variety of tools to unlock the lock and allow you back into your car. They may even rekey the lock so that you can use an alternative key. The cost of this service varies between $75 and $150 based on the location and kind of vehicle.

A locksmith may also need to use special tools in order to work on some cars. Some modern cars use locks with high security that are more difficult to open than older models. These locks require specialized tools, such as the Lishi tool. The Lishi tool can pick up the wafers inside the lock and scan it to ensure that keys can be made. These tools are expensive and can only be used by certified locksmiths.

How to change a car key

It's not unusual to lose its key. However, it can be costly. A locksmith can create new keys for less than what you buy from a dealer, and should they have an additional key that is in good working order the cost could be lower even. They have the tools needed to unlock the lock without having to cause damage to the lock or door mechanism. This may not be possible if you are using the dealer's key.

If your key is broken, it's important to find a locksmith that has experience with this type of issue. This is because a broken key can be very difficult to get out of. If the key snaps into the ignition, it is probable that you'll need to replace the lock cylinder. This is more costly and requires a professional.

The keys used to start vehicles that were built during the past century were made of plain cut metal, however more recent vehicles use a chip embedded in the plastic key head to communicate with a transponder located inside the vehicle. Some locksmiths will replace these keys but you'll have to bring the registration of your vehicle or proof of ownership to them. Alternatively, you can buy aftermarket keys that will work with your particular vehicle from online retailers. They typically come with detailed instructions, so even DIYers can start using them.
